The --include-dir flag is used to include check-in Makefiles from $(objtree) without $(srctree)/ prefix. Obviously, this is unneeded for in-tree build. Add the flag just before changing the working directory.
This becomes effective after invoking sub-make. Add a little bit comments about it.
